**Loading dock — night shift briefing, Quillbank Depot.** Deliveries are accepted at the dock between 22:00 and 05:30 only. Keep the roller shutter closed between arrivals and log every vehicle in the dock register. Drivers stay in the marshalling bay; they do not enter the warehouse floor. To open the dock personnel door, use the code below.

door code, tajof-kageg: bdg-QVDCE-3

Management Meeting Minutes — Tollvane Partnership Term Sheet

Present: full board, chaired by E. Rusk. The executive team presented the draft term sheet received from Tollvane Industries covering joint development of the Serin line. Discussion centred on the revenue-share split, IP ownership of derivative works, and the five-year renewal option. Counsel advised tightening the indemnity language. The board deferred a vote pending revised figures. The confidential strategic note is appended below.

management briefing: Gross margin on Quenwyn came in at 20 percent against a plan of 5 percent. Only 9 of the 140 pilot accounts renewed Quenwyn, so a churn review is set for July 15.

Runbook: TideGlass widget account recovery. If the service account backing the TideGlass tide-table widget locks out, the NOAA-feed mirror stops refreshing and stale tables render within 15 minutes. Reviewers: check that the recovery flow in `auth/recover.go` still clears the lockout counter before token reissue, not after. Recovery requires the break-glass login on the Harborline console. Use the staging tenant first; prod only with sign-off. The passphrase needed for the console prompt follows below.

strongbox words: holax-rusax-jorath-aldeth

Ticket: Config drift on Quillbus log compaction settings

The broker nodes in the Harlow cluster are running with compaction thresholds that no longer match what's in the Fernwheel deploy repo. Someone appears to have hand-tuned segment retention during the March incident and never backported the change. Compaction is now lagging on the orders topic, and disk usage on node three is climbing about 4% a day. Please reconcile before the weekend. For reference, the values currently live on the brokers are as follows.

deployment values, yahop-kajop:
holath:
  log_level: info
  metrics_host: metrics.holath.lumiclabs.internal
  pin: 9484
  pool_size: 4